dental alveolus

dental alveolus
alveolus dentalis [TA] one of the cavities or sockets in the alveolar process of the mandible or maxilla, in which the roots of the teeth are held by fibers of the periodontal ligament. Called also alveolar cavity and tooth socket. See also alveoli dentales mandibulae and alveoli dentales maxillae.
